Abstract
The invention discloses a kind of easily hinge joint pliers blade component, it belongs to hardware article field, it can prevent slip of bar.What the present invention was realized in, it includes upper, lower blade, backplate, axis pin, right edge on the backplate nearby close to the position of line of symmetry it is symmetrical above and below be machined with two card pin shaft holes, card axis pin of the outer end with one strip card of torsional spring the inner band is all fixedly connected in hole, the right end of card stretches out to the right one section of the right edge of backplate and fixes a slide bar in right end, the inner of slide bar is stretched into an arc chute being arranged in blade, two claws of torsional spring block in the card hole not on the backplate on the outside of card right end and card respectively, the elastic force of torsional spring is caused the left half of upper and lower card to be abutted centered on line of symmetry and is machined with corresponding teeth in close proximity to position, the upper and lower and front and rear position all symmetrical mountings of above-mentioned card and its accessory in blade component.The design is suitable for joint pliers assembling and uses.
